Private clinics incomes have recovered significantly since the entry of resident doctors and paramedics into a strike. In fact, private doctors clinics have seen a large influx of patients, especially those with chronic diseases.
In addition, the pressure on the various medical services caused by the wave of strikes resulted in being unable to take care of all the patients. The strike also influenced the surgical procedures and medical examinations. Patients did not find anyone to read their tests to start their treatment, except for urgent cases that were guaranteed under the minimum service, which included residents and paramedics as part of the shift.
